Transaction 18d34fc2198cb90459561d31bf00014db3620d52e06ecc7ad5238f20e66b3fac
1 Input
1 Outputs
- 18d34fc2198cb90459561d31bf00014db3620d52e06ecc7ad5238f20e66b3fac:0
value 189093
address 1D1PZh9zkJjVRMscQjXhcUCKghGi8jd9om